Mainspring Energy manufactures fuel-flexible, low-emissions local power solutions designed to rapidly expand energy capacity while delivering reliable, affordable, and sustainable electric power. The company has been shipping its Mainspring Linear Generators commercially since 2020 and currently operates hundreds of megawatts in advanced development and field operations for Fortune 500 companies, data centers, and utilities. The company partners with major energy leaders including AEP, NextEra Energy Resources, and Schneider Electric.
